Siblings who disagree about aged care: who actually decides

One says it's time, another calls it abandonment, a third never picks up. Months pass and your parent declines. No sibling has authority over the others, and being next of kin carries no legal power — what counts is an enduring power of attorney or enduring guardianship, and the names differ in every state. Here is who decides, what you are really arguing about, and the free help almost no family uses.
